Summary

AmerisourceBergen Corporation (now Cencora, Inc.), in its July 28, 2011 8-K filing, announced a positive update regarding its fiscal quarter ended June 30, 2011. The company raised its full-year 2011 diluted earnings per share (EPS) guidance, signaling strong performance and a positive outlook. This revision reflects management's confidence in achieving improved operational efficiency and revenue growth. Key to this upward revision are expectations for revenue growth between 2% and 4%, operating margin expansion in the low double-digit basis points, and robust free cash flow generation exceeding $625 million. The company also reiterated its commitment to returning capital to shareholders through a significant share repurchase program, further underscoring financial strength and a focus on shareholder value.

Key Highlights

  • 1Increased full-year 2011 diluted EPS guidance to a range of $2.52 to $2.56, up from $2.41 to $2.49.
  • 2Projecting revenue growth for fiscal year 2011 to be between 2% and 4%.
  • 3Anticipating operating margin expansion in the low double-digit basis points range.
  • 4Expects free cash flow to exceed the high end of its previously guided range of $625 million to $700 million.
  • 5Reaffirmed plans to repurchase approximately $598 million of common shares in fiscal year 2011.
  • 6The filing references a news release detailing the fiscal quarter ended June 30, 2011, earnings and conference call information.
